Output e5983067f7fb64dd04cf804f4e53c857c0fbdfb2dde7f9d9ada603a574c81b16:0

value
100429286
script pubkey
OP_0 OP_PUSHBYTES_20 abf4b76f867c235d8f53e86a4fa913ac39b78f98
address
bc1q406twmux0s34mr6nap4yl2gn4sum0rucvaup46
transaction
e5983067f7fb64dd04cf804f4e53c857c0fbdfb2dde7f9d9ada603a574c81b16
spent
true